1939 Nelson marries Ann Franklin in Las Vegas, accompanied by his reluctant mother Isabel and Ann's friend Doris Kenyon. Kenyon was a silent film actress and also occasionally co-starred with Nelson in live opera in Los Angeles. Nelson by his own statement had been drinking and one newspaper clipping noted that he was halfway up the aisle before realizing that Doris not Ann was at his side.
